 | #include <pthread.h> | 
 | #include <sched.h> | 
 | #include <sys/resource.h> | 
 |  | 
 | #include <cutils/sched_policy.h> | 
 | #include <log/log.h> | 
 | #include <system/thread_defs.h> | 
 |  | 
 | #include "EventControlThread.h" | 
 |  | 
 | namespace android { | 
 |  | 
 | EventControlThread::~EventControlThread() = default; | 
 |  | 
 | namespace impl { | 
 |  | 
 | EventControlThread::EventControlThread(EventControlThread::SetVSyncEnabledFunction function) | 
 |       : mSetVSyncEnabled(function) { | 
 |     pthread_setname_np(mThread.native_handle(), "EventControlThread"); | 
 |  | 
 |     pid_t tid = pthread_gettid_np(mThread.native_handle()); | 
 |     setpriority(PRIO_PROCESS, tid, ANDROID_PRIORITY_URGENT_DISPLAY); | 
 |     set_sched_policy(tid, SP_FOREGROUND); | 
 | } | 
 |  | 
 | EventControlThread::~EventControlThread() { | 
 |     { | 
 |         std::lock_guard<std::mutex> lock(mMutex); | 
 |         mKeepRunning = false; | 
 |         mCondition.notify_all(); | 
 |     } | 
 |     mThread.join(); | 
 | } | 
 |  | 
 | void EventControlThread::setVsyncEnabled(bool enabled) { | 
 |     std::lock_guard<std::mutex> lock(mMutex); | 
 |     mVsyncEnabled = enabled; | 
 |     mCondition.notify_all(); | 
 | } | 
 |  | 
 | // Unfortunately std::unique_lock gives warnings with -Wthread-safety | 
 | void EventControlThread::threadMain() NO_THREAD_SAFETY_ANALYSIS { | 
 |     auto keepRunning = true; | 
 |     auto currentVsyncEnabled = false; | 
 |  | 
 |     while (keepRunning) { | 
 |         mSetVSyncEnabled(currentVsyncEnabled); | 
 |  | 
 |         std::unique_lock<std::mutex> lock(mMutex); | 
 |         mCondition.wait(lock, [this, currentVsyncEnabled, keepRunning]() NO_THREAD_SAFETY_ANALYSIS { | 
 |             return currentVsyncEnabled != mVsyncEnabled || keepRunning != mKeepRunning; | 
 |         }); | 
 |         currentVsyncEnabled = mVsyncEnabled; | 
 |         keepRunning = mKeepRunning; | 
 |     } | 
 | } | 
 |  | 
 | } // namespace impl | 
 | } // namespace android |
